Interestingly, this is the same basic block as what I'm using for a swap right now. Two wide strips with a narrow one in the middle, cut on the diagonal. The get arranged to make a diamond pattern, which is the secondary pattern showing up here (the light square outlined by green) when the two blocks are sewn together.

I wanted to make a wall hanging for St. Pat's day, and I think this will work out fine, using shades of green. I put mine together in strips and cut them all at one time - just have to pay attention to the order and alternate wide/narrow strips.

though I did find that sewing 20 strips together and then cutting on the diagonal was a bit much - had to pull out my 36" ruler as my favorite 24" was not long enough!
